引言
分布式拒绝服务(DDoS)攻击已经成为网络世界中最常见的威胁之一。这种攻击方式不仅对个人用户造成损失,还对企业和政府机构构成严重威胁。本文将深入探讨DDoS攻击的原理、常用手段以及有效的防护策略。
DDoS攻击概述
1. 定义
DDoS攻击是指黑客通过控制大量的僵尸网络(Botnet)对目标系统进行大规模的网络攻击,使目标系统资源耗尽,无法正常提供服务。
2. 目的
DDoS攻击的目的多种多样,包括但不限于:
- 威胁或勒索目标机构
- 破坏竞争对手的业务
- 突破目标系统的安全防线
- 测试目标系统的安全性
DDoS攻击的原理
DDoS攻击通常分为三个阶段:
1. 僵尸网络构建
黑客首先需要构建僵尸网络,这通常通过感染大量计算机和设备(如物联网设备)来实现。这些被感染的设备成为僵尸网络的一部分,听从黑客的指令。
2. 攻击命令下达
一旦僵尸网络构建完成,黑客会向僵尸网络中的每个设备下达攻击命令。这些命令通常包含攻击目标、攻击类型和持续时间等信息。
3. 攻击实施
僵尸网络中的设备开始向目标系统发送大量请求,导致目标系统资源耗尽,无法正常提供服务。
DDoS攻击的常用手段
1. SYN洪水攻击
SYN洪水攻击是一种常见的DDoS攻击方式。黑客通过发送大量伪造的SYN请求,消耗目标系统的资源,使其无法处理合法的请求。
2. UDP洪水攻击
UDP洪水攻击利用UDP协议的不可靠性,向目标系统发送大量UDP数据包,导致目标系统资源耗尽。
3. HTTP洪水攻击
HTTP洪水攻击通过发送大量伪造的HTTP请求,消耗目标服务器的资源。
DDoS防护策略
1. 流量清洗
流量清洗是一种常见的DDoS防护策略,通过在互联网和目标服务器之间部署流量清洗设备,对攻击流量进行识别和过滤,从而减轻攻击对目标系统的影响。
2. 防火墙和入侵检测系统
部署防火墙和入侵检测系统可以帮助识别和阻止可疑流量,从而降低DDoS攻击的风险。
3. 弹性伸缩
通过实现服务器的弹性伸缩,可以在攻击发生时迅速增加服务器资源,减轻攻击对服务的影响。
4. 黑名单和白名单
通过黑名单和白名单策略,可以限制对目标系统的访问,降低DDoS攻击的风险。
总结
DDoS攻击是一种复杂且具有威胁性的网络攻击方式。了解其原理、常用手段和防护策略对于保护网络安全至关重要。通过采取有效的防护措施,可以降低DDoS攻击对个人和企业的影响。
